优草派  >   Python

数据表视图是什么

黄佳欣            来源:优草派

随着数据量的不断增加和数据分析的需求,数据表视图成为了数据管理和分析中的重要工具。那么,数据表视图究竟是什么呢?

一、什么是数据表视图

数据表视图是什么

数据表视图是数据库中的一种数据展示形式,它是由数据库表的一部分或全部数据组成的虚拟表格。与实际的数据库表不同,数据表视图并不存储实际的数据,而是根据特定的查询语句动态生成的。通过数据表视图,用户可以方便地查看和操作数据,而无需直接操作数据库表。

二、数据表视图的优点

1. 简化数据查询

通过数据表视图,用户可以轻松地查询和检索数据,无需编写复杂的SQL语句。数据表视图可以根据用户的需求,将不同的数据表组合起来,形成更加直观和易于理解的数据展示形式。

2. 保护数据安全

数据表视图可以限制用户对数据的访问权限,通过对数据表视图的访问控制,可以保护数据的安全性和完整性。数据表视图还可以隐藏敏感信息,如用户密码等,以保护用户隐私。

3. 提高数据处理效率

通过数据表视图,用户可以快速地访问和处理数据,无需直接操作数据库表。数据表视图还可以将数据预处理,以提高数据处理效率和查询速度。

三、数据表视图的应用场景

1. 数据分析

数据表视图可以方便地展示和查询数据,是数据分析的重要工具。通过数据表视图,用户可以快速地获取所需数据,并进行数据分析和统计。

2. 数据报表

数据表视图可以将多个数据表组合起来,形成数据报表。通过数据报表,用户可以直观地了解企业的经营情况和业务数据,以便做出更加科学和合理的决策。

3. 数据共享

数据表视图可以将不同的数据表组合起来,形成共享数据。通过数据共享,不同的用户可以共享数据,提高工作效率和协作能力。

四、数据表视图的局限性

1. 数据表视图的效率问题

由于数据表视图是动态生成的,所以其查询效率不如静态的数据库表。在处理大量数据时,数据表视图可能会影响数据处理效率和查询速度。

2. 数据表视图的安全性问题

虽然数据表视图可以限制用户的访问权限,但是其安全性仍然存在问题。数据表视图可能会因为查询语句的不当而导致数据泄露和安全漏洞。

3. 数据表视图的稳定性问题

由于数据表视图是动态生成的,所以其稳定性存在问题。在数据库表结构发生变化时,数据表视图可能会出现错误和异常情况。

五、总结

综上所述,数据表视图是数据库中的一种重要数据展示形式,可以方便地查询和操作数据,并提高数据处理效率。数据表视图的应用场景广泛,包括数据分析、数据报表和数据共享等。但是,数据表视图也存在一些局限性和问题,如效率问题、安全性问题和稳定性问题。因此,在使用数据表视图时,需要注意其局限性和问题,以便更好地发挥其作用。

【原创声明】凡注明“来源:优草派”的文章,系本站原创,任何单位或个人未经本站书面授权不得转载、链接、转贴或以其他方式复制发表。否则,本站将依法追究其法律责任。
TOP 10
  • 周排行
  • 月排行